Last Listing description (December 2023)

- Located 12km* south of Wee Waa and 40km* west of Narrabri NSW.
- Total area 649.6ha* (1,605ac*).
- Arable grazing 320ha* (790ac*).

- Lightly timbered grazing 330ha* (815ac*).
- Grey cracking clay soils, recognised for excellent productivity and moisture retention.
- Average annual rainfall 590mm*.
- Watered by 2 equipped bores (solar & windmill) reticulated to troughs. 6 dams.
- Steel cattle yards to work 250* head and a small shed.
- Fencing is in reasonable condition.

Conveniently located close to Wee Waa and Narrabri, Ansfield has consistent grey cracking clay soils well suited to dryland farming or grazing. Water security is a feature with two equipped bores. The cattle yards are constructed of steel panels and include holding yards, a race and basic crush.

About Wee Waa 2388

The size of Wee Waa is approximately 935.3 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 1.9% of total area. The population of Wee Waa in 2011 was 2,089 people. By 2016 the population was 2,098 showing a population growth of 0.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Wee Waa is 0-9 years. Households in Wee Waa are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Wee Waa work in a managers occupation. In 2011, 61.5% of the homes in Wee Waa were owner-occupied compared with 58.1% in 2016.
